Network speed is one of the important indicators for measuring server performance. By matching Japanese servers, I found that their download and upload speeds are generally faster. This is especially important for users who need to frequently exchange data. Japan has advanced network infrastructure and high bandwidth Internet connections, which can effectively support the transmission needs of large data volumes. Whether you are watching high-definition videos or downloading large files, choosing a Japanese server can provide a smooth experience.
Delay refers to the time it takes for data to be transferred from one point to another. When matching Japanese servers, the lower latency greatly improved my network experience. Especially when playing real-time online games, the reduction in delay makes the game operation more sensitive and respond more quickly. Through testing, I found that the connection delay with Japanese servers is usually between tens of milliseconds, much lower than that of servers in other regions, which makes online interactions much smoother.
The stability of data transmission is one of the key factors in maintaining a good network experience. I was impressed by the stability of the connection when using a Japanese server. Whether during peak or low peak periods, the connection remains relatively stable, and the data packet loss rate is extremely low. This can effectively avoid interference caused by network problems and ensure effective communication of information for users who need to conduct video conferencing or online learning.
